Real-World Asset Tokenization: Risks and Rewards

Understanding Real-World Asset Tokenization

Real-world asset tokenization refers to the process of creating a digital representation of a tangible asset on a blockchain. This method allows for assets such as real estate, art, commodities, and even intellectual property to be represented as tokens on a decentralized ledger. This innovation aims to democratize access to investments, improve liquidity, and reduce transaction costs.

How Tokenization Works

At its core, tokenization involves several key steps. First, an asset is identified and evaluated for its value. This can be anything from a piece of real estate to a vintage car. Once the asset is valued, it is then converted into a digital token through a process of smart contracts, which are self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ement directly written into code.

The Role of Smart Contracts

Smart contracts are crucial to the process of tokenization. They automate transactions, making it easier to handle ownership rights, transfer of tokens, and even profit distributions. These contracts operate on the blockchain, providing a transparent and secure way to manage the asset without the need for intermediaries.

Choosing the Right Blockchain

Different blockchains offer varying capabilities for asset tokenization. Ethereum is one of the most popular choices due to its smart contract functionality. However, other blockchain networks like Tezos, Polkadot, and Binance Smart Chain also provide strong options, each with unique features that cater to different needs.

The Benefits of Tokenization

Tokenizing real-world assets offers a myriad of advantages. Let’s delve into some of the key benefits that come along with this transformative technology.

Increased Liquidity

One of the most notable benefits is increased liquidity. Traditional assets, especially real estate, often require significant time and effort to sell. Tokenization can create a market for fractional ownership, allowing investors to buy and sell tokens representing a share of a physical asset, thereby enhancing liquidity.

Reduced Transaction Costs

Tokenization can significantly lower transaction costs. By removing intermediaries such as brokers and agents, transactions become more straightforward and cost-effective. This reduction in costs can be particularly appealing for small investors who may find traditional asset purchases prohibitively expensive.

Global Access to Investments

Tokenization opens investment opportunities to a global audience. Individuals who were previously excluded from certain markets due to high entry barriers can now invest in high-value assets. This can contribute to greater financial inclusion, allowing a broader demographic to engage in previously inaccessible markets.

Transparency and Security

The use of blockchain technology ensures transparency and security in transactions. Each transaction is recorded on the blockchain, providing an immutable record that is accessible to all parties involved. This feature greatly reduces the chances of fraud and disputes related to asset ownership and transfer.

The Risks Associated with Tokenization

While tokenization holds great promise, it is not without its risks. Potential investors must be aware of the following challenges that come with this innovative approach.

Regulatory Uncertainty

One of the most significant risks in asset tokenization is regulatory uncertainty. As governments and regulatory bodies catch up with technological advancements, the legal frameworks governing tokenized assets are still evolving. This can lead to unforeseen complications for investors and businesses involved in tokenization.

Market Volatility

Like any investment, tokenized assets can be subject to market volatility. The value of tokens can fluctuate based on market conditions, investor sentiment, and broader economic factors. Investors need to perform thorough due diligence and be prepared for potential losses.

Technology Risks

The underlying technology used for tokenization can also pose risks. Issues such as coding errors in smart contracts, potential hacks on blockchain networks, and other technological vulnerabilities can result in financial losses. It is crucial for investors to understand the technology and choose platforms that implement strong security measures.

Lack of Standardization

Currently, there is no universal standard for asset tokenization, which can lead to discrepancies in how different platforms tokenize assets. This lack of standardization can complicate processes like transferring assets between blockchains and could affect liquidity and market trust.

Fraud and Scams

As with any emerging technology, the rise of asset tokenization has also seen the growth of fraudulent schemes. Investors need to be cautious and conduct due diligence before committing funds, as there have been instances of scams that exploit the excitement around tokenization.

Future Outlook for Tokenization

Despite the risks, the trends in asset tokenization indicate a promising future. The ongoing development of regulations, improvements in technology, and increasing awareness among investors contribute to a growing ecosystem around tokenized assets.

Regulatory Developments

Governments worldwide are beginning to implement clearer regulations around cryptocurrency and tokenized assets. As legal frameworks become more established, they are likely to enhance investor confidence and foster a more robust market.

Technological Advancements

Continual advancements in blockchain technology, including better scalability and security measures, will also play a crucial role in the future of asset tokenization. As technology improves, it will facilitate easier and safer transactions, enticing more investors to consider tokenized assets.

Broader Acceptance

As awareness of real-world asset tokenization spreads and success stories emerge, traditional financial institutions may begin to embrace this model. Partnerships between tokenization platforms and established financial entities could further legitimize the market and provide additional infrastructure.

Conclusion and Considerations

Understanding the risks and rewards of real-world asset tokenization is essential for anyone looking to invest in this space. While it offers a plethora of opportunities, it also comes with its share of challenges. By staying informed, conducting due diligence, and approaching investments cautiously, individuals can navigate this evolving landscape effectively.

The world of asset tokenization is just beginning to reveal its potential. As it matures, it is likely to redefine how we perceive ownership and investment in physical assets, creating a more inclusive and accessible financial ecosystem for all.
